What will you be doing?




We're seeking a talented individual to join our team in London. This role supports the Growth Marketing Team in delivering Evelyn Partners brand partnerships, and campaigns for key target audiences. The role holder will support the Partnerships and Marketing Manager and two Marketing Managers, collaborating across the business to ensure partnerships and marketing activities are delivered to plan and are focused on achieving our commercial objectives. The role also involves managing hospitality properties and the merchandise programme to maximise business value.

As Partnerships & Marketing Executive, your responsibilities will include among others



Strategy



Assist the Partnerships and Marketing Manager in developing and delivering partnership strategies and collaborate with marketing and business stakeholders to implement marketing plans aligned with commercial targets and investment levels.

Identifying and Evaluation



Build relationships within the business to ensure buy-in and integrate existing programmes and conduct post campaign evaluations to measure the impact of partnership and marketing activity.

Activation



Support the activation of partnerships and marketing activities to maximise brand and business value.

National Initiatives



Manage the ticketing for our owned hospitality initiatives (e.g., Lords, Twickenham, Wembley) and support the hospitality and activation for the Royal Academy annual event and other centrally developed partnership events.

Measurement



Help develop an approach to measure the impact of partnership activities and report on activities with recommendations for improvements.

Merchandise



Review the usage of branded merchandise to ensure our suite of items is being used to deliver value to the business.
